WY: Hunter missing five days found safe

Tragedy was averted this weekend as two hunters located 82-year old Wayne Hockaday who had been missing since Wednesday in Hot Springs County.

Hockaday was found Sunday, just before 2 p.m. by brothers Fred and Robert John who were in town hunting over the weekend.

They spotted Hockaday who signaled them before he dropped to the ground.

“He was very dehydrated and exhausted,” John said. “He had just enough energy to stand for us to see him before going down.”

Hockaday was taken to Hot Springs County Memorial Hospital via ambulance and was kept and treated for a few hours before being allowed to return home.
